This is Number Four. It's one of three cottages on Adelaide Place in Bishop Auckland.
It sleeps six. Three bedrooms, one bathroom. You get your own parking spot and a small courtyard out the back. It's got a 4 Star rating, which is spot on. It's very clean, comfortable and well looked after, but it's not a show home. It's a good base.
Inside, it's open plan downstairs. The kitchen has what you need, including a dishwasher. There's a TV and WiFi. Bedding and towels are included.
The stairs are quite steep. Something to be aware of if you've got bad knees or very small children.
Bishop Auckland Castle is just down the road. It's a proper castle with good grounds. The main event locally in summer is Kynren, the outdoor history show. It's a big spectacle, you see the pyrotechnics from miles away. Booking ahead is essential.
You're right on the edge of the Durham Dales and the North Pennines. The Weardale valley is beautiful for a drive or a walk. Fishing and horse riding are available locally.
Durham city is about a twenty minute drive. The cathedral and castle there are a World Heritage Site. The coast, like Seaham, is about 45 minutes away.
